was that image taken before or after changing his thermal paste? 42c idling is kinda hot considering his GPU temps are fine, maybe his CPU is throttling under load

it could also be the slow ram, DDR2 doesn't hold up well especially in open world games where even DDR4 provides a nice boost over DDR3 due to all the streaming

on second thought, I just realized he only has 4gb of RAM. it's probably filling up completely and forcing him to access the page file frequently. I'd say this is the most likely culprit. some games are light on RAM and some aren't, especially fast open world stuff.

I would monitor his RAM usage and CPU/GPU temps while gaming just to be sure but I'm fairly sure the fix here is to add another 4GB of RAM

Check your hard disk for smart errors. There are lots of utilities to access smart logs, but if you need something more advanced I recommend smartmontools. It can queue HDD to run a built-in diagnostics and search for bad sectors. Quick self-test should take a few minutes, complete would be better to left overnight
